People Score in 17844, Mifflinburg, Pennsylvania

The People Score for the Overall Health Score in 17844, Mifflinburg, Pennsylvania is 22 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

An estimate of 84.43 percent of the residents in 17844 has some form of health insurance. 32.56 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 66.08 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 17844 would have to travel an average of 22.48 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Upmc Williamsport. In a 20-mile radius, there are 2,349 healthcare providers accessible to residents living in 17844, Mifflinburg, Pennsylvania.
